      Phone your local gynecologist's office and ask if they deal often with PMDD. There are still some doctors out there who don't believe this is a "real thing," and you won't want to waste an office visit copay on them. By speaking to the office, you should be able to gauge whether they will be supportive or dismissive towards your issues.
      A Family Nurse Practitioner may also be able to help, especially if they are in practice with a GYN.
